    HJ Cloth Patch Help

    I just found this HJ cloth patch. It is 3 7/8 by 2 inches and I would like to know if it is genuine or repro. On the back is remains of a paper label. There are 4 corner snaps sewn on. Is this normal? Would it have any value?

      Corner snaps can be found on original cloth diamonds so they aren't a worry. The rest of this patch is though The main worry is the awful and atypical stitching/construction - completely wrong for the large HJ cloth diamonds.

      If this is a period patch then it is surely home-made. Did you find it on a dealer's site? That material almost looks, I don't know, rubberised? I'm thinking unofficial patch for a BDM swimming cap for some strange reason... It would make sense as nothing else does with this patch
